HC9D2W versions: 5 different intensification factors

  • PIN: 20 – 207 bar (inlet pressure)
  • PH: 1380 bar maximum (outlet pressure)
  • PRETURN: As low as possible (return pressure to tank)
  • POUTLET: PH = (PIN – Preturn) X i (intensification)
  • Drain connections: Max. 10 bar
  • Mounting: Inline tube

Description:

The HC9D2W is a stainless steel dual media unit which is capable of delivering up to 5.6 l/min flow on the high pressure end. Like other miniBOOSTER models, the HC9D2W raises supplied pressure to a higher outlet pressure and automatically compensates for consumption of oil to maintain the high pressure.

Adjustment of the outlet pressure is carried out by varying the supplied pressure. Relative to its flow capability, the HC9D2W is a compact unit weighing 25 kg.

General Functions:

The basic operation is illustrated in the function diagram. Media 1 is fed through the IN port flowing freely through the bistable valve BV1 driving the LP pistons. From the suction inlet IN Media 2 is drawn through the check valves 2 x KV1, and pumped through the 2 x KV2 to the high-pressure side H. In this condition maximum flow through the booster is achieved giving a fast-forward function.

The unit will automatically stall when end pressure on high-pressure side H is reached. If a pressure drop on the high-pressure side exists due to consumption or leakage, the HP1 and HP2 units will automatically operate to maintain the end pressure.
